Record #519 from Abstracts From the Land Records of Caroline County, Maryland
| County | Caroline |
|---|---|
| Land Record Book and Date Range | I 1804 - 1809 |
| Page Number | 307 |
| Document Dates | 7 Aug 1806 - 9 Aug 1806 |
| Abstract | Jeremiah Rhodes to negro Tom alias Thomas Lucas - leases the house and ground where Tom lives for a term of 7 yrs, commencing 1 Jan next - pt of Rhodes' farm, cont. 5 or 6 acres. Rhodes to find old bricks for a chimney on Tom's house - tom has permission to get firewood and rails for keeping in repair the crop fences, by Rhodes' direction and the first year to plant 100 peach trees - to keep an orderly and peacable family on the plantation and take in no other than his own and pay annually £7.10.0 rent. |
